  • Competition: Spain - Copa del Rey - Quarter-Finals
  • Date: Wednesday, 5th, February 2025
  • Kickoff: 20:00 UK / 21:00 CEST
  • Venue: Estadio Municipal de Butarque (Leganes)

With a place in the Copa del Rey semifinals on the line, Real Madrid will be determined to get the job done when they take on Leganes away from home on Wednesday evening.

During the weekend’s action, Leganes were part of a football thriller, but the most shocking moment for the Municipal Butarque fans came in deep stoppage time when Miguel de la Fuente missed a penalty to equalize against Rayo Vallecano, which ultimately resulted in a 0-1 loss. However, Los Pepineros don’t have much time to dwell on their disappointment, as they face a tough midweek test against the mighty Real Madrid, where they’ll be aiming for their first semifinal appearance in seven years, though they’ll need a miracle to achieve that goal.

In the same style as their Wednesday hosts, Real Madrid also come off an unsuccessful weekend performance, having stumbled to a slim 0-1 defeat against the Catalan side Espanyol, which has opened the door for the title-chasing duo Atletico Madrid and Barcelona to tighten the race for the championship. However, it’s worth noting that Los Blancos had difficulties securing a spot in the Copa del Rey quarterfinals, as they let a two-goal lead slip in regular time before finally defeating the resilient Celta Vigo 5-2 in extra time.

Leganes team news

In addition to their heartbreaking 0-1 loss to Rayo Vallecano over the weekend, Leganes suffered another blow with the loss of key midfielder Seydouba Cisse, who was forced off in the 23rd minute due to injury.

The Guinean international joins the already-absent Enric Franquesa in the recovery room, but aside from the two of them, coach Borja Jimenez should have all players available, with Renato Tapia set to replace Cisse in midfield.

Real Madrid team news

Real Madrid, dealing with a series of injury setbacks, has seen Eder Militao and Daniel Carvajal ruled out for the rest of the season due to serious ACL injuries, though Eduardo Camavinga is expected to return to action soon.

In addition to their struggles, Real Madrid will now have to cope without Antonio Rudiger, who is sidelined for at least three weeks after suffering a muscle injury in Saturday's 1-0 defeat to Espanyol.
